Published for the first time in 1971, Forty Lost Years tells the story of Laura Vidal, a woman who becomes ahigh-fashion dressmaker to the rich women of Barcelona during Franco’s dictatorship.

Rosa Maria Arquimbau’smasterpiece relives forty years of Catalan history from the proclamation of the Republic to the end of the 1960sand recreates the frivolous atmosphere of sexually liberal republican Barcelona and the desolation of a countrydefeated by the Fascists.
